Can't ping iDirect remotes

(Read 4058 times)
Jul 8th, 2009 at 8:44pm  
We recently purchased an iDirect hub and started to bring iDirect modems to the network. After upgrading the modems with the proper packages and option file and bring the modems to the network, everything is working fine and we could pass traffic accross the satellite but we cann't ping the modems remotely. We're using infinity and evolution models with 8.3.1 NMS.

By the way, we could ping and console to the modems locally. The issue is we can't ping modems from outside. Not sure is it Hub misconfiguration or something else blocking the ping.
Jul 9th, 2009 at 11:41am  
You have those networks populated in your upstream router, correct?  Are you seeing any round trip times in the latency tab of iMonitor?
Jul 9th, 2009 at 4:05pm  
That's right, and I do see round trip times
Jul 9th, 2009 at 6:21pm  
Where are you trying to ping the remotes from (NMS, PP, Upstream Switch, Tunnel Switch, etc....)?
Jul 9th, 2009 at 6:31pm  
from my office or home computer.
Jul 9th, 2009 at 8:22pm  
Is your hub on a public IP?  Or do you VPN to it?
Jul 9th, 2009 at 8:41pm  
The has private ip and we don't vpn to it at the moment. We're thinking of having a vpn tunnel to try solving this issue.
